    Notes: Anil trepador (Cissus sicyoides, Linn) is a tropical tree of the Vitacea family. The pigments in the fruits were extracted and identified by conventional chromatographic, spectral and chemical methods. The pigments, in order of prominence, were delphinidin-3-rutinoside, cyanidin-3-rhamnosyl-arabinoside and delphinidin-3-rhamnoside. Another pigment was present in amounts too low for conventional identification. The anthocyanin content of the fruit juice was 119.4 mg/100 mL. The fruit of this plant may have potential as a food colorant.
